Dear Release Team, I'd like to request FFe for Qt 5.1.1 and its release modules. It was discussed during vUDS (https://blueprints.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+spec/client-1308-qt51) and the consensus was that we would be better off with 5.1.1 than staying with 5.0.2. Qt 5.1.1 fixes numerous bugs like non-English inputting on desktop QML apps (like Friends app), long-standing bugs in the low-level rendering loop resulting in improved stability identified by our developers, and new functionality that makes it possible for example to drop current QtWebKit Device Pixel Ratio patch. Before any uploads would happen, the QA team will validate the release by running tests on both desktop and touch device, so that no unacceptable regressions remain. Testing will involve automated autopilot runs and manual testing. Already a lot of developers are running 5.1.1 on desktop and Touch. The currently known problems are listed at https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/+bugs?field.tag=qt5.1 - as of this writing all of them besides one obsolete package have assigned people who now have them as priority fixes. The PPA with testable 5.1.1 packages for desktop/touch is ppa:canonical-qt5-edgers/qt5-beta-proper (https://launchpad.net/~canonical-qt5-edgers/+archive/qt5-beta-proper). The packages are snapshots from the release branch from 20130820, with the only change not in those upstream tarballs being a Mac OS related commit to qtbase. The Work-In-Progress PPA with final tarballs, more syncing/polishing and more modules will land to ppa:canonical-qt5-edgers/qt5-beta2 at the moment - these will be copied on top of qt5-beta-proper when they are finalized. Also qt5-daily PPA has been used before the latest sync round with Debian.
